Context Readings

Words Of The Wise

16 Oppressing the poor to enrich oneself,
and giving to the rich—both lead only to poverty.
17 Listen closely, pay attention to the words of the wise,
and apply your mind to my knowledge.
18 For it is pleasing if you keep them within you
and if they are constantly on your lips.
